Pick Rib Style

Child Back Ribs (pork) are the most widely recognized and least demanding to find. They are more modest, meatier, and less fatty than different sorts. These are the ribs we’ll cook in the how-to underneath.
Spareribs are bigger with level bones. They have more connective tissues, so after a long cooking time, they’ll get exceptionally delicate.
St. Louis-style Ribs are spareribs with the rib tips eliminated. They have a more uniform, rectangular shape than different sorts. They’re trickier to cook, so you should begin exploring different avenues regarding child backs or spareribs first.
Country-style ribs (pork) thick-cut rib hacks taken from the front finish of the midsection close to the shoulder.
Short Ribs (hamburger) are substantial yet extreme so they are ideal for the sluggish cooker, a long low braise, or wonderful to use in soup, stews, and bean stew.

Pick tools

Assuming you will barbecue them ensure you have a sufficiently large barbecuing region that you can cook by implication (the meat on one side and the fire on the other). Ribs need a decent lengthy sluggish cook, so you don’t need it sitting on top of a fire.

On the off chance that you’re slow cooking in a pot or braising, ensure your ribs are short to the point of fitting appropriately. Short Ribs and Nation Style are awesome for this procedure.

Ensure you have a meat thermometer! Temperature is a critical component to consummate ribs and it are done to know when they. Ensure when you place your thermometer into the meat it’s not contacting bone (which will be more blazing than the genuine meat) and that you are adhering in just to the center (don’t jab through to the fire!)
The standard thing ‘completed’ temperature of pork is 145°F, in any case, the collagen found inside the ribs needs a lot of chance to become delicate for that ideal chomp and that starts to happen when temperatures inside the meat reach 165°F. It’s ideal to keep cooking your ribs until they stretch around 195°F to 203°F for the most extreme delicate nibble.

Prepar Meat

Most locally acquired ribs have what’s known as silverskin, a layer over the underside of the ribs. Here and their butchers will eliminate it for you yet on the off chance that not simply relax, it isn’t so difficult to eliminate!
To eliminate the layer, embed a blade between the film and the meat toward one side of the ribs. Be mindful so as not to penetrate the layer as it’s more straightforward to eliminate in one entire piece. Work your fingers under the skin to relax it and afterward, you will pull it off. Wrap a paper towel around your hand so you can get a decent grasp (it’s somewhat smooth!). Tenderly yet solidly, pull off the silverskin layer.

Barbecuing Time

The genuine mystery to how to cook ribs: Cook them over circuitous flares, and give them time. This allows the connective tissue to soften away, leaving you with completely delicate ribs. Assuming you cook them too quickly, over high hotness, the meat can turn out chewy and extreme.
In the first place, preheat a spotless barbecue to medium hotness (around 200°F), then, at that point, oil the barbecue with some oil or ghee on a paper towel and utilize your utensils to hold it and wipe the meshes.
Put the ribs right on the barbecue, utilizing utensils to move them into place. Barbecue, covered, over backhanded medium hotness for 30 minutes on each side.
After the main hour, move the ribs to coordinate medium hotness and cook 20-40 minutes longer, or until the pork is delicate. Infrequently your can turn and treat with the saved marinade (or grill sauce or coating however observe intently that it doesn’t consume and stand by till the finish to apply)

know When cooking Finishes

Tumbling off the bone” isn’t the most ideal way to end your rib’s ‘barbecue time”. You need to get them off the barbecue not long before they are falling about. Begin testing for doneness once the meat starts to pull away from the closures of the bones. Whenever you see this now is the right time to check! Penetrate the meat with a fork and the prongs ought to coast through without any problem. You additionally can curve a rib bone a smidgen with your utensils; you ought to feel it move effectively yet not self-destruct from the meat. Assuming the meat tumbles off the bone, your ribs could be overcooked entirely to keep the sauce helpful.
It’s ideal to cook your ribs to a temperature of around 190°F. This high temperature liquefies the extreme collagen in muscle fiber, bringing about a delicate rib.
Also, critically let your ribs rest! As divine as they may be give your ribs 10-15 minutes, you’ll need to separate them into sensible parts. Utilizing a sharp culinary expert’s blade, painstakingly cut them into two-bone areas. Make the slices as near the bone as could really be expected so there’s a great deal of meat on everyone.
